Relative abundance of isoprene degraders in DNA retrieved from samples of leaf washings from Miscanthus, poplar and willow trees. Samples were analysed by qPCR of isoA genes (48). isoA copies were normalised to the number of 16S rRNA gene copies present in each DNA sample. The three replicates for poplar and willow samples represent individual trees, while data points within replicates each represent 2 g of leaves
